Official Google blog,"Google's newest venture" March 30
Today we're excited to announce Google Ventures,
Google's new venture capital fund. This is Google's effort to take
advantage of our resources to support innovation and encourage
promising new technology companies. By borrowing the best practices of
top-tier, financially focused venture capital firms and bringing to
bear Google's unique technical expertise and brand, we think we can
find young companies with truly awesome potential and encourage their
development into successful businesses.
New York Times article today, March 31
SAN FRANCISCO — Google, which has invested in many startups over the years, will announce on Tuesday that it is creating a venture capital arm whose main objective will be to turn a profit.
Deal Book NYT, today March 31, "Google Announces Venture Fund"
The group, called Google Ventures, is expected to invest up to $100
million over the next 12 months, The New York Times’s Miguel Helft
reported. It will be overseen by David Drummond, who will continue in
his role as senior vice president of corporate developing and chief
legal officer at Google. Investments will be vetted by William Maris,
who joined Google about a year ago, and Rich Miner, a co-founder of Android, a mobile software start-up that Google acquired in 2005.
